对于标签Python Tkinter中的声明

用户名

我想显示来自Facebook字典的所有结果,以使用Tkinter库在Python中添加标签。标签仅显示第一条或最后一条记录。我正在使用for循环。这是我的代码:

def loopInLabel(self, newsfeedData):
    for item in newsfeedData:
        try:
            a = ("Name: " + item['name'] + '\n' + "Message: " + item['message'] + '\n' + "Description: " + item['description'] + '\n')
            return a
        except KeyError:
            pass

并在标签中显示

def facebookEvent(self, label):
    newsfeed = F.get('/me/home', {'fields':'name,description,message'})
    newsfeedData = newsfeed["data"]
    label.config(text=self.loopInLabel(newsfeedData))

当我使用正常的print()将其打印到控制台时,一切正常

凯文

如果您要一次在单个标签中显示所有新闻源项目,请不要return进入循环。将项目追加到列表中,并在完成后返回整个过程。

def loopInLabel(self, newsfeedData):
    lines = []
    for item in newsfeedData:
        try:
            a = ("Name: " + item['name'] + '\n' + "Message: " + item['message'] + '\n' + "Description: " + item['description'] + '\n')
            lines.append(a)
        except KeyError:
            pass
    return " | ".join(lines)

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

在Tkinter(Python3)中的循环中声明按钮

来自分类Dev

在单击命令的 python tkinter 按钮中声明变量

来自分类Dev

Python Tkinter从标签中删除/删除图像

来自分类Dev

从Tkinter中的For循环返回不同的标签(python)

来自分类Dev

在Python TkInter中更新标签文本

来自分类Dev

销毁不同框架python tkinter中的标签

来自分类Dev

在python tkinter中更新标签变量

来自分类Dev

如何使用Tkinter在python中刷新标签

来自分类Dev

如何在Tkinter python中替换标签?

来自分类Dev

从Tkinter中的For循环返回不同的标签(python)

来自分类Dev

如何使用 tkinter 条目而不是声明字符串或值从 python 中的 SQLite 数据库中删除?

来自分类Dev

Python Tkinter标签方向

来自分类Dev

Tkinter Python销毁标签

来自分类Dev

Python Tkinter标签方向

来自分类Dev

更新tkinter中的标签

来自分类Dev

tkinter 中的子类标签

来自分类Dev

在 Ruby 中声明 XML 标签

来自分类Dev

在python中声明varchar

来自分类Dev

对于清单Python中的每个

来自分类Dev

对于jquery中数组中未显示标签的每个函数

来自分类Dev

在 JointJS 中,如何相对于端口定位端口的标签?

来自分类Dev

Python TKinter在文本小部件中获得clicked标签

来自分类Dev

Tkinter,canvas.rectangle中的标签/文本[python]

来自分类Dev

Python Tkinter。如何通过标签中的按钮存储条目

来自分类Dev

如何使用Python在Tkinter标签中打印变量?

来自分类Dev

如何在python中使用Tkinter遍历标签中的列表?

来自分类Dev

在tkinter python中的输入框旁边打包标签

来自分类Dev

如何更正此函数以在Tkinter Python中创建标签?

来自分类Dev

如何在tkinter和python中刷新标签

Related 相关文章

热门标签

归档